Configurações SMTP em app.yml redefinidas?

Sinto que estou ficando um pouco louco aqui, mas deixei meu site em paz por alguns meses e finalmente fui buscar algumas atualizações - meu docker está desatualizado, então estou tentando executar

./launcher rebuild app

No entanto, estou recebendo um aviso dizendo
"Aborting! Mail is not configured!";

Então eu vou olhar em meu app.yml, e todas as minhas configurações de smtp voltaram aos padrões. Onde eu estou confuso é - isso não deveria ter impedido a comunidade de funcionar? No mínimo, nenhum novo cadastro, senhas perdidas, etc? Minhas estatísticas estão mostrando que tive 26 novos cadastros na última semana.

Como isso foi redefinido? O que estou perdendo? Meu git pull pisoteou o app.yml antigo do meu servidor?

Isso é bastante estranho. Embora pareça que o app.yml foi ‘atualizado’ e não reconstruído, então essas configurações não teriam chegado à versão ativa da sua instância (o que explicaria por que seu site ainda estava funcionando :slight_smile:)

Olá Keith. Pensei ter reconhecido seu nome e vejo que já te ajudei antes. Espero que não se importe que eu tenha tomado a liberdade de fazer login no seu servidor e dar uma olhada.

Você tem uma configuração de 2 contêineres (não tenho certeza por que ainda existe um app.yml, ele deve ser renomeado ou excluído), então você tem contêineres de dados e web separados.

Então você faria um upgrade como
./launcher bootstrap web_only && ./launcher destroy web_only;./launcher start web_only

Tenho mais informações aqui: Managing a Two-Container Installation - Documentation - Literate Computing Support (e acho que também há um tópico aqui, mas não o vejo em uma busca rápida).

Além disso, você está executando o PG 10, o que pode causar problemas com um upgrade. Veja Atualização do PostgreSQL 13 para detalhes sobre como fazer isso. Você provavelmente precisa fazer o upgrade do PG.

2 curtidas

Olá @pfaffman!

Você está absolutamente correto - isso é 100% erro do usuário, e é o que acontece quando volto a mexer nisso tão tarde da noite. Obrigado!

1 curtida

Que bom que você voltou! Desculpe se fui eu quem te colocou em 2-container e deixou o app.yml lá para te atrapalhar! Eu tento renomeá-los para algo sem .yml para que não possam ser acessados por engano.

Portanto, certifique-se de fazer o mesmo.

This topic was automatically closed 30 days after the last reply. New replies are no longer allowed.